What Makes Effective Mosquito Control?

Effective mosquito control starts with treatments that actually work in Louisiana weather. You need a barrier spray that can handle our humidity and frequent rain. The best services treat your entire yard, focusing on shady areas where mosquitoes hide during the day.

Look for companies that apply treatments when pollinators aren't active. Morning or evening applications protect bees and butterflies while still eliminating mosquitoes. This timing shows a company understands both pest control and environmental responsibility.

Monthly treatments work better than one-time services because mosquitoes breed quickly in our warm climate. A reliable provider will return regularly to maintain protection, especially during peak mosquito season from March through October.

How Lake Charles' Climate Affects Mosquito Control

Lake Charles' hot, humid summers create perfect breeding conditions for mosquitoes. Our area gets plenty of rain, which means standing water in yards, ditches, and storm drains. Every puddle or water-filled container becomes a potential mosquito nursery.

The mosquito season here lasts longer than in northern states. You'll see mosquitoes as early as February and as late as November in mild years. That's why seasonal contracts make more sense than sporadic treatments.

Our proximity to water sources like the lake and bayous means mosquitoes are a constant presence. You can't eliminate water from the environment, but you can protect your yard with regular barrier treatments.
